Warren I. Lee
Summary
Warren I. Lee is a human[1]. He was born in Westmoreland[2]. He was born on +1876-02-05T00:00:00Z[3]. He died in Brooklyn[4]. He died on +1955-12-25T00:00:00Z[5]. Origins and Family
Warren I. Lee's place of birth was Westmoreland[2]. Recorded date of birth include +1876-02-05T00:00:00Z[3] and +1874-02-05T00:00:00Z[9].
Education
Educated at New York Law School[14], a law school[28], in United States[29], founded in 1891[30], headquartered in New York City[31] and Hamilton College[15], a liberal arts college in the United States[32], in United States[33], founded in 1793[34].
Career and Affiliations
Recorded occupations include politician[6] and lawyer[7]. Positions held include member of the United States House of Representatives[12], a member of parliament[35], in United States[36] and member of the New York State Assembly[13], an elected position[37], in United States[38].
Personal Life
Warren I. Lee was affiliated with the Republican Party[19].
Death and Burial
Warren I. Lee died on +1955-12-25T00:00:00Z[5]. He passed away in Brooklyn[4]. Burial took place at Green-Wood Cemetery[10].
